Verdict

South Salt Lake is cheaper overall. A single-person monthly budget in South Salt Lake runs about $1,110 versus $1,664 in New York — a difference of roughly 50%.

Salary-adjusted, New York leaves more disposable income after basic expenses. Both figures are model estimates — see each city page for local-currency detail.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is South Salt Lake cheaper than New York?
Yes. A single person spends an estimated $1,110 per month in South Salt Lake versus $1,664 in New York — about 50% less.
How far is South Salt Lake from New York?
The straight-line distance between South Salt Lake and New York is approximately 3,176 km (1,973 miles).
Which city has better salaries, South Salt Lake or New York?
The estimated average net salary is $3,510 in South Salt Lake and $5,070 in New York. After living costs, a single person keeps roughly $2,400 in South Salt Lake versus $3,406 in New York per month.
